David Beckham is widely regarded as one of the greatest footballers of his generation. The now 48-year-old began his senior career at Manchester United. He made his debut for the Red Devils senior team in September 1992, coming on as a substitute against Brighton & Hove Albion in a League Cup match.

David Beckham’s stint at Manchester United came to an end in the summer of 2003 as Real Madrid acquired the services of the Englishman. During his stay at Manchester United, David Beckham made 394 appearances for the club. He also spent a short stint at Preston North End on loan from Manchester United in 1995.

Real Madrid signed David Beckham for a transfer fee of €37 million. Beckham joined the La Liga heavyweights on a four-year contract.

David Beckham Real Madrid career details

David Beckham made his debut for Real Madrid in a Spanish Super Cup first-leg match against Mallorca in August 2003. Real Madrid lost the game as Mallorca secured a 2-1 win. However, Real Madrid would cruise to a 3-0 win in the return leg to win the title. Beckham scored Real Madrid’s third goal in the match.

David Beckham’s Real Madrid career was not as trophy-laden as he might have hoped for. During his four-season stay at Real Madrid, the La Liga behemoths won just two titles: the Spanish Super Cup in 2003 and La Liga in the 2006/07 season.

His final appearance for Real Madrid came in a 3-1 win over Mallorca in La Liga in June 2007. Beckham suffered an injury in that game and was replaced by José Antonio Reyes. Real Madrid were 1-0 down in the game at that time. However, they would go on to win the game and the La Liga title.

How many times did Beckham play for Real Madrid?

David Beckham appeared in a total of 159 official matches for Real Madrid during his four-year stay at the club.

In his first season with Real Madrid, Beckham featured in 46 games for the Spanish side. In the next season, he made 38 appearances for Real Madrid, seven less than what he managed in the previous season.

David Beckham appeared in 44 and 31 matches respectively in his last two seasons with Real Madrid. According to Transfermarkt, Beckham scored 20 goals and registered 52 assists for Real Madrid.
